BACKGROUND

The history of Helicobacter pylori (H. pylori) eradication dates back to 1984 when the first triple therapy was developed in Australia by Borody at the Centre for Digestive Diseases. It consisted of Bismuth, Tetracycline, and Flagyl. Its long term effects were reported in 1989 and it was dispensed to patients as a separately-prescribed combination written on prescriptions by most physicians until the commercial product called Helidac was placed on the market in several countries. Since that time numerous Triple Therapies have been described with the one most utilised being a combination consisting of a Proton Pump Inhibitor (PPI), amoxicillin and clarithromycin. However, there has been a progressive fall in the efficacy of this combination due to H. pylori developing resistance to clarithromycin and hence, alternate therapies are being sought.


In Japan a new acid suppressant called vonoprazan or vonoprazan fumarate [5-(2-fluorophenyl)-1-(pyridin-3-ylsulfonyl)-1H-pyrrol-3-yl)-N-methylmethanamine monofumarate], also sold as TAKECAB™ (CAS #: 1260141-27-2, 1-(5-(2-fluorophenyl)-1-(pyridin-3-ylsulfonyl)-1H-pyrrol-3-yl)-N-methylmethanamine fumarate), which is a potassium-competitive acid blocker has been approved. It causes prolonged and profound inhibition of gastric acid secretion and has gained clinical acceptance in treating erosive oesophagitis and peptic ulcers. An unusual, but useful advantage of vonoprazan over a Proton Pump Inhibitor (PPI) in the amoxicillin and clarithromycin combination is that the efficacy increases quite markedly. This is without any added adverse events nor any more than observed with the standard triple therapies with conventional Proton Pump Inhibitors (PPIs).


The chemical advantage of vonoprazan is that it does not require acid for activation. It is rapidly absorbed in the intestine and leads to fast inhibition of acid secretion. It is more stable at neutral pH compared with conventional PPI's and has plasma half-life of 7 hours after a single 20 mg ingestion. This is longer than the conventional PPI's which have a half-life less than 2 hours permitting the gastric pH to fall back into acidic range. It is not metabolised through the hepatic CYP2C19 haplotypes, but rather by the CYP3A4 system. For this reason, vonoprazan exerts rapid, strong, prolonged and stable inhibition of H+/K+—ATPAs (ATP synthase subunit alpha). Vonoprazan manages to increase intragastric pH to at least over pH 4.0 within 4 hours of its first administration in humans creating conditions within which the antibiotics amoxicillin and clarithromycin are stable in conjunction.


As a result of vonoprazan's pH elevating activity when compared it has been observed that the H. pylori (HP) eradication rate with vonoprazan, amoxicillin and clarithromycin has frequently resulted in 93% eradication with versus (vs.) 76% eradication with lansoprazole (PPI) as first line therapy. Other studies have showed similar wide efficacy differences with vonoprazan vs PPI combinations, many of them over 92%. Most have ranged between 88% and 94% as first line therapy. Vonoprazan has been used as ‘Second Line Therapy’ using metronidazole, amoxicillin, and vonoprazan twice daily for 7 days reaching an eradication rate of close to 100%. The vonoprazan, amoxicillin and clarithromycin still has a fairly high eradication rate in the low 80's. It is the enhanced activity of the amoxicillin (although not as effective as when containing an added clarithromycin) which makes the eradication so powerful to the extent that dual therapy with amoxicillin and vonoprazan has been proposed as a potential ‘First Line’ therapy.


While these therapies have achieved some degree of success, a significant number of treatments still remain failures (see e.g., Akazawa Y et al. 2016, Therap Adv Gastroenterol, 9:845) which can result in adverse effects in the non-responding patients and antibiotic resistance in non-responders. To be clinically effective or useful, H. pylori (HP) eradication efficacy of a therapeutic regimen should reach close to or over 90%—otherwise it is not sufficiently clinically effective. The existing amoxicillin and clarithromycin PPI protocols were initially able to achieve greater than 85% eradication and became the “standard of care protocols” in many parts of the world. However, the rising resistance to clarithromycin has brought an end to the clinical usefulness of this combination in numerous regions of the world. Some eradication rates have fallen from 90% down to less than 50%.

In alternative embodiments, therapeutic combinations, formulations, pharmaceutical preparations or pharmaceutical compositions as provided herein use vonoprazan to improve efficacy in novel combinations to achieve close to 100% eradication of Helicobacter pylori (H. pylori) infections; and this significant breakthrough is particularly relevant for those individuals in need thereof who have previously failed eradication of H. pylori, or at least have failed to get any or clinically sufficient resolution of an H. pylori infection and/or symptoms associated with H. pylori infection.


In alternative embodiments, therapeutic combinations, formulations, pharmaceutical preparations or pharmaceutical compositions as provided herein use the unexpected bactericidal activity of the new compositions mitigating resistance which give new life to otherwise failing of lagging H. pylori (HP)—eradication protocols, as discussed above. By adding vonoprazan the resistance of H. pylori is clearly reduced, and while the invention is not limited by any particular mechanism of action, this may be due to vonoprazan causing a much greater availability of amoxicillin in the stomach, leading to much higher eradication rates across numerous trials, some reaching nearly 100% eradication. Additionally, vonoprozan itself has some endogenous anti-microbial activity.

EXAMPLES

A 47 year old male allergic to penicillin, was referred after five different therapies had failed to eradicate H. pylori and he was still symptomatic. To better enhance eradication and dissolve the biofilm he was pre-treated with Bifidobacterium infantum three times daily for 4 weeks and this was continued for the next 10 days during the antibiotic treatment. The antibiotic treatment comprised [all ×3 per day] vonoprazan 20 mg; metronidazole 400 mg; bismuth subsalicylate 300 mg; tetracycline HCl 400 mg; and rifabutin 150 mg. When retested by urea breath test 4 weeks after ceasing therapy, the test was negative, showing eradication of the bacteria.
